This formation is built to win the ball high up the pitch and strike quickly before the opposition can settle. The lineup relies on intense running and directness to catch opponents off guard.
Nick Pope guards the goal and organizes the back line. The defensive unit works as a flat back four where Burn and Schar act as the central defenders. Schar is a ball playing defender who looks to start attacks with long passes, while Burn provides aerial strength to win headers. Livramento acts as an attacking full back to provide width, while Hall occupies the left side to help the midfield. The unit works to squeeze the space and keep the lines tight when defending.
The midfield operates as a three-man midfield with a carrier and deep controllers. Tonali sits to shield the defence and recycle possession, while Bruno G drives forward with the ball and links the lines. Joelinton plays as an inverted eight who uses his physical presence to win the second ball and make late runs into the box. This trio works to compress the midfield and force the opposition into mistakes.
Newcastle uses three attackers across the front to stretch the defence. Isak plays as a lone striker and works to hold up the ball and run in behind the last defender. Gordon operates as an inverted winger on the left, cutting inside to create goal chances, while Murphy stays wide on the right to deliver crosses. The front three press from the front to force a long ball from the opposition.
One major advantage of this formation is the ability to press high in coordinated waves, which puts immense pressure on the opposition goalkeeper and defenders. The team also gains wide overloads when Livramento pushes up to overlap the winger. This allows Newcastle to create many one on one situations in the final third.
This 4-3-3 is built for a high intensity game that relies on physical dominance and speed. It is best suited for facing teams that try to play out from the back under pressure.
